DEFENDING champion San Miguel and Rain or Shine clash in a battle of teams hoping to get back on the winning track in the Philippine Basketball Association Philippine Cup on Friday at the Ynares Center in Antipolo City.
Tipoff is at 7 p.m. with the 2-2 (won-lost) Beermen and 2-1 Elasto Painters.
In the first game, Phoenix (3-0) stakes its immaculate record against Blackwater (1-2) at 4:30 p.m.
True to its expectation in the preseason, San Miguel Beer was welcomed by a tough field with two quick losses early in the all-Filipino conference.
Columbian Dyip gave the four-time champions a reality check with 124-118 upset, while TNT scored a 104-93 beating of the Beermen last Sunday.
Christian Standhardinger paced San Miguel with 24 points and 10 rebounds, while Von Pessumal listed a career-high 23 points in a losing effort.
Alex Cabagnot continues to miss games with a hamstring injury, while new recruit Terrence Romeo may be back to the lineup after suffering an ankle sprain against Dyip in the opener.
Rain or Shine, meanwhile, had a promising start with two consecutive wins over NLEX and Barangay Ginebra before it bowed to Blackwater, 111-99, on Wednesday.
The Elasto Painters are by far the best defensive team in the conference by only allowing 83 points per outing in their first two games.
Then came the hot-shooting Elite who made a splash in the second half to list 111 points.
Playing limited exposure against Blackwater as he recovers from ankle injury, Raymond Almazan is expected to serve longer minutes against the Beermen as he mans the shaded lane against June Mar Fajardo.
